Before you compare products
Decide whether you are researching CBD, THC, hemp-derived products, or local dispensary items. Rules, effects, and product expectations can change quickly depending on that distinction.
What to check on the product
Look for cannabinoid amount per serving, total package amount, spectrum type, ingredients, THC content, warning language, batch number, and a current lab report when available.
What to check about the seller
A useful seller makes store details, brand information, product categories, reviews, and contact information easy to find. If details are vague, keep researching.

What should I check before buying CBD?
Check serving size, CBD amount, THC content, ingredients, testing, and whether the brand explains the product clearly.
Is the cheapest CBD product the best option?
Price matters, but it should be compared with serving size, concentration, testing, ingredients, and brand transparency.
Should I buy if I cannot find testing?
Missing testing is a reason to slow down and compare other options.
